Curl up with a paranormal mystery collection that will keep you in good company for many hours.
Included in this bundle are seven of author Angela Pepper's suspenseful yet funny paranormal mystery audiobooks, including six that are only available inside this box set:
Interview with a Ghost - An aimless college graduate befriends the ghost of a famous author, who moves in with her and refuses to leave.
Date with a Ghost - A grieving woman on vacation makes an emotional connection with a ghost who isn't who he appears to be.
Dancing with a Ghost - A shy art student travels to New Mexico to study with a master painter, but she's been followed by an angry ghost obsessed with justice.
The Cat Who Went Bump in the Night - An aimless delivery driver makes a sudden career change when he's recruited by a team of ghost hunters.
The Ghost Who Wasn't There - A new ghost hunting assignment turns out to be far more complicated than a simple poltergeist haunting.
The Dog Who Barked Fire - A flurry of bookings brings a ghost hunting team to the suburbs, where residents are overrun with mysterious ghosts and tiny dogs.
Critter Calamity - Someone or something is trying to ruin Christmas for the town of Wisteria, and only one witch can save the holiday. Featuring Zara Riddle and characters from Wisteria. May be enjoyed as a stand-alone, or between Wisteria Witches Mysteries audiobooks 12 and 13.
These novels are all written by USA Today best-selling author Angela Pepper, known for her quirky, well-developed characters, rich story worlds, and imaginative plots.
This edition includes author's notes read by author Angela Pepper.

* Up the listening speed of the first 3 books to 1.3. l found speed 1 too slow.
* lf you are already a fan of this authors current series, lower your expectations, the first 3 books are real early writings and probably stood up well as ebooks but not so well as audio's, personally l wasn't keen on the narration style but that's just my preference.
The next 3 books were a bit quirky and l liked the way they were written and presented. By book three l was invested in the story and really interested to know more about the main character and his head microchip.
The last book put speed back to 1. Now this book fits in well in the series of Wisteria Witches (which is a brilliant quirky witch series), but may come across as a bit snarky and negative. This is because it is the book where Zara comes to the self realization that her snide comments are not as always as funny as she thinks and adapts her ways.
Early books from an author who's books l love now.
